DUBYA

Before he finally leaves office I would like to place on record that I could never bring myself to dislike George Walker Bush. I thought him ineffably stupid, extraordinarily lacking in sensitivity and completely unqualified to hold the office of President of The United States. However I also believe that he was sincere in his beliefs and rather than the centre of a great conspiracy to enforce American hegemony believed that you could export the freedoms enjoyed by the American people by force, to the point of naiveté.
A recovered alcoholic he carried into the Oval Office all the solipsistic assumptions of this breed of born again human being, that is he believed sincerely in a personal God to whom he had a hotline. This belief, which is I suspect fairly common, if often less intense than in the ‘saved,’ is responsible for much mischief. Being held by the President of The United States it has bordered on the disastrous.
